Cost
If you lose your Hyundai car keys, it can be a major inconvenience. There are several options to replace your key. You can make contact with a dealership, a locksmith, or buy an unprogrammed key and have it programmed. The cost will differ based the method you select.
The cost of the cost of a Hyundai key replacement could range between $90 and $440. This is because modern vehicles require the most advanced technology than ever before. This includes the use of chips and transponders to unlock and start the car. These keys also have the capability to communicate with a smartphone through near field communication (NFC).
A dealership typically charges more for a key replacement than an auto locksmith, but there's the possibility that your roadside assistance insurance will cover the cost. If your Hyundai is still covered by warranty, the dealer may offer a discount.
Engaging an auto locksmith is the best method to replace the Hyundai key. They can complete the task quickly and affordably. In addition they will be competent to program the key and ensure that it works with your ignition and locks.

It is essential to replace the battery on your Hyundai key fob if it ceases to function. It's a simple procedure, but it requires the assistance of an expert to ensure that you don't damage the electronic components of your Hyundai. Find the small latch on the left side of the Hyundai key fob. Then, gently pry it open with a flathead screwdriver or coin. Remove the old battery, and replace it with a new one. Make sure you align it correctly.
